Agenda item

Appointment of Independent Co-opted Members - Report of Monitoring Officer, Durham County Council

Minutes:

The Panel considered a report of the Monitoring Officer which sought approval for the appointment of two independent co-opted Members to the Panel (for copy see file of Minutes).

 

Councillor Armstrong informed the Panel that the current independent co-opted Members had been regular attendees at both Panel meetings and at events arranged by the Panel and had been committed to and supportive of the Panel.  He moved that the current independent co-opted Members be appointed for a further two years.  This was seconded by Councillor Jones.

 

Councillor Boyes informed the Panel that he was an advocate for staggered terms of appointment to avoid the Panel losing such experienced Members at the same time in the future.  This was supported by Councillor Hopgood who informed the Panel that such a problem had recently been experienced at the County Council’s Audit Committee which had lost two knowledgeable and long serving co-opted Members.  Councillor Hopgood proposed that the current independent co-opted Members be re-appointed, one for a two-year tenure and one for a four-year tenure.

 

The Monitoring Officer sought clarity on whether Councillors Boyes and Hopgood were proposing re-appointment for a two year period, then to be followed by appointments for a two-year and four-year period.  Councillor Hopgood replied that he proposal was to reappoint one of the existing Members for a two-year period and the other for a four-year period.  The Monitoring Officer replied that this proposal would need to be undertaken through a recruitment process.

 

Councillor Allen proposed that the Panel reappoint both of the current independent co-opted Members for a period of two years from 1 May 2017 and then subsequent appointments be made for two and four year periods.

 

Resolved:

(i)              That the current independent co-opted Members be reappointed for a period of two years to 30 April 2019;

(ii)             That from 1 May 2019 one independent co-opted Member be appointed for a period of two years and one independent co-opted Member be appointed for a period of four years.

 

Mr Cooke and Mr Dodwell re-joined the meeting.  Councillor Allen placed on record to them both the thanks of the Panel for their contribution and commitment to the work of the Panel.
